Output ddbceadd07f02b17f9dd4236a7a6f7f836d79e3d9231e100ba3f2d2aece6bc4a:0

value
5946512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 663b6e89453c7274819767a5532d5018bafcf0d1 OP_EQUAL
address
3B1a3W8aQ7rtXkKxkuvEVW6swthn8dWrsb
transaction
ddbceadd07f02b17f9dd4236a7a6f7f836d79e3d9231e100ba3f2d2aece6bc4a
spent
true